Redington set for best week in 16 years with new iPhone rollout in India
Shares of Redington REDI.NS rise 25% this week; set for best weekly gains since May 2009
Apple AAPL.O distributor's shares rise 6.5% after the launch of the iPhone 17 models in India at its store as investors bet on strong demand
Under pressure from the Trump administration, Apple has boosted its already hefty investment in the U.S. in the hopes of sidestepping potential import duties
It faces pressure from tariffs imposed on U.S. imports from countries including its production hubs, China and India
REDI was up 15.5% on Tuesday after a block deal at premium of around 13% over its last close
YTD, stock up ~54%
